KIKI'S DELIVERY SERVICE

Another gem from the mind of Hayao Miyazaki, thought I'm not sure if its of the same gem quality as the prior two films I had seen by him, Spirited Away (which just has so much more depth) and My Neighbor Totoro (which just has more creativity). Kiki's Delivery Service does stand on its own though as a brilliant and unique children's anime movie that will also appeal to adults. Everything in the film is what I've come to expect from Miyazaki it just doesn't seem to have the extra spark which the prior two films have. If this had been the first film I'd seen by him then perhaps I would've been more impressed, though I guess for all the stuff I'm saying thats putting the film down I should reassure you that the film is good and worth seeing. I give this film an 7/10, if for the sole fact that it has Phil Harthman doing the english voice over for Jiji the cat, each line he said got a laugh from my brother and I just because it was Phil Hartman voicing a cat.
